Eddie just completed a handyman project for a customer in Johnston and I thought I'd share the pictures of his work. This past summer ('08), he cleaned and stained their deck - the photos are posted on our "Photos" page - the Johnston.
The area under the deck was never closed off and was open. The homeowners wanted to be able to store patio furniture and other items under the deck in the winter months, but did not want those items to be totally visable - and easily accessible to children. So, Eddie and the homeowners came up with a "panel" idea to screen off the area - and one panel is a working "gate", so there is now easy & controlled access under the deck. It turned out really nice. He'll go back in the spring to stain the new addition for them.
